Output 40644baeaa9019413c9f2b1ec5d17aa777c9e195b2a23207e911c3e27b52f4f8:3

value
104438642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aa35ec1bd8832604afca5c09e3b4f677afd9980 OP_EQUAL
address
MVHp4UWTvyYgfcbjoGkVC1ZUpMVSL4Td9P
transaction
40644baeaa9019413c9f2b1ec5d17aa777c9e195b2a23207e911c3e27b52f4f8
spent
true